基础编程的书籍

基础编程是指计算机编程的入门级别,它教会了我们编写简单的程序、理解基本的编程概念以及解决常见的编程问题。无论是想成为软件工程师,还是只是对计算机编程感兴趣,掌握基础编程知识都是必不可少的。

编程给我们提供了一种创造并控制计算机的方式。它就像是让我们学会了一门新的语言,可以用它与计算机进行沟通和交流。通过编程,我们可以让计算机做我们想要的事情,从简单的数学计算到复杂的游戏开发,无所不能。

二、如何学习基础编程?

学习基础编程需要一本好的教材。在市场上有很多优秀的编程书籍可供选择,它们从不同的角度和层次上讲解了编程的基本原理和技术。

对于完全没有编程基础的新手来说,一本通俗易懂的入门编程书籍是最合适的选择。Martin Fowler的《UML基础教程》和Eric Matthes的《Python编程从入门到实践》。这些书籍以通俗易懂的语言介绍了基本的编程概念,并通过实际案例和练习帮助读者巩固所学知识。

对于已经有一定编程经验的人来说,一本涵盖更多主题和深入理解的编程书籍是必不可少的。《Clean Code: A Handbook of Agile Software Craftsmanship》作者Robert C. Martin对于代码整洁性的讲解,以及《Introduction to Algorithms》作者Thomas H. Cormen等人对算法和数据结构的详细剖析。

无论是入门级还是高级的编程书籍,它们都为读者提供了实用的编程技巧和经验,并启发了人们深入思考编程的本质和艺术。

三、编程书籍的其他价值

编程书籍不仅仅是教我们编程的工具,它们还有很多其他的价值。

编程书籍是编程知识的传承和积累。许多编程书籍都是由经验丰富的程序员和专家撰写的,他们将自己多年的实践经验和思考融入到书中。通过阅读这些书籍,我们可以从他们的经验中汲取营养,避免一些常见的错误,提高自己的编程水平。

编程书籍也是一种参考和工具书。无论多么熟练的程序员,都难免会遇到一些问题,需要查阅资料。编程书籍可以作为我们的参考书库,提供了大量的代码示例和解决方案,帮助我们更好地解决编程难题。

编程书籍还可以激发读者的创造力和想象力。编程是一门艺术,它给我们提供了一个表达自己思想和想象力的舞台。通过阅读编程书籍,我们可以学习到其他程序员的优秀代码和设计思路,从而激发自己的创造力,并将其应用到自己的项目中。

编程书籍是学习和提高编程技术的重要资源。无论是初学者还是专业程序员,都可以通过阅读编程书籍来扩展自己的知识领域和提高自己的编程水平。还等什么呢?赶快选择一本适合自己的编程书籍,开始你的编程之旅吧!

自学编程书籍推荐

编程技能在现代社会中变得越来越重要,无论是为了提升个人竞争力还是实现自己的创业梦想,学习编程都是一项必备的技能。在众多编程书籍中选择合适的学习材料并不容易。本文将向读者推荐一些经典的自学编程书籍,帮助他们更好地学习和掌握编程技能。

首先推荐的是《编程珠玑》。这本书由Jon Bentley撰写,通过一系列有趣且具有挑战性的编程问题,向读者展示了如何灵活运用各种编程技巧和算法来解决实际问题。书中的案例不仅帮助读者提升编程能力,更重要的是让读者明白编程不仅仅是写代码,更是一种思维方式和解决问题的能力。

另一本值得推荐的是《深入理解计算机系统》。该书由Randal E. Bryant和David R. O'Hallaron合著,通过深入解析计算机系统的各个层次,从硬件到操作系统,再到编译系统和网络,帮助读者全面理解计算机的工作原理和运行机制。这本书不仅适合有一定编程基础的读者,同时也适合想要进一步深入了解计算机系统的开发人员。

另外一本备受推崇的书籍是《设计模式:可复用面向对象软件的基础》。该书是由四位作者Erich Gamma、Richard Helm、Ralph Johnson和John Vlissides共同编写的,主要讲述了23种经典的设计模式,通过实际案例和详细的代码示例,教会读者如何运用设计模式来解决软件开发过程中遇到的问题。这本书对于想要提升软件设计和开发能力的读者来说是必读之作。

除了上述推荐的书籍外,还有一些其他优秀的自学编程书籍值得一提。比如《算法导论》是一本全面介绍算法设计和分析的经典教材,适合有一定编程基础且希望深入学习算法的读者;《Java核心技术卷一》是一本介绍Java语言基础知识和核心技术的权威教材,适合想要学习Java编程语言的读者。

自学编程需要选择合适的学习材料。本文介绍了一些经典且值得推荐的自学编程书籍,希望能够帮助读者更好地掌握编程技能。但是要选择一本好的书籍只是开始,更重要的是付诸实践,在实际的项目中运用所学知识,才能真正掌握编程技能。

编程书籍入门必备

引言:

编程行业是当今最为热门的行业之一,学习编程成为许多年轻人和职场人士的追求。而在这个信息爆炸的时代,选择一本优质的编程书籍成为了入门的必备条件。本文将介绍一些必备的编程书籍,帮助读者在学习编程的起点找到适合自己的入门指南。

正文:

一、《计算机科学导论》

这本书是编程入门的首选,它系统地介绍了计算机科学的基本概念和原理,帮助读者建立对计算机科学的整体认识。从计算机的历史发展到常见的编程语言,从算法的基本原理到计算机网络的原理和应用,这本书为读者提供了一个全面的学习框架。

二、《编程珠玑》

这本书是编程技巧的经典之作,它通过一系列的编程问题和解决方法,教会读者如何思考和解决实际的编程难题。通过阅读这本书,读者可以学到很多实用的编程技巧和优化方法,提升自己的编程能力。

三、《深入理解计算机系统》

这本书深入剖析了计算机系统的底层结构和工作原理,帮助读者理解计算机的硬件和软件之间的关系。通过学习这本书,读者可以更好地理解计算机是如何工作的,提高对计算机系统的整体认识和把握。

四、《代码大全》

这本书是编程规范和最佳实践的权威指南,它列举了许多常见的编程问题和解决方法,帮助读者编写出高质量、可维护的代码。通过学习这本书,读者可以学到很多编程中的实用技巧,提高自己的代码水平。

结论:

选择一本好的编程书籍是入门的必备条件,它可以帮助读者建立对计算机科学的整体认识,提升编程技巧和优化能力,理解计算机系统的底层原理,掌握编程规范和最佳实践。希望本文介绍的几本书籍能够帮助读者找到适合自己的编程入门指南,快速成长为一名合格的程序员。

WORD数:418字